[neon/backports-focal/fwupd-signed/Neon/unstable] /: i found armhf and arm64, adapt download script
Jonathan Riddell
null at kde.org
Tue May 25 16:10:39 BST 2021
Git commit e06be747b21d5008087c170df96522d24e08ba61 by Jonathan Riddell.
Committed on 25/05/2021 at 15:10.
Pushed by jriddell into branch 'Neon/unstable'.
i found armhf and arm64, adapt download script
M +1 -1 debian/control
M +7 -0 download-fwupd
https://invent.kde.org/neon/backports-focal/fwupd-signed/commit/e06be747b21d5008087c170df96522d24e08ba61
diff --git a/debian/control b/debian/control
index dbd0f64..c32ba95 100644
--- a/debian/control
+++ b/debian/control
@@ -8,7 +8,7 @@ Vcs-Git: https://salsa.debian.org/efi-team/fwupd-signed.git
Vcs-Browser: https://salsa.debian.org/efi-team/fwupd-signed
Package: fwupd-signed
-Architecture: amd64 i386
+Architecture: amd64 i386 armhf arm64
Multi-Arch: foreign
Depends: ${misc:Depends}, fwupd (= ${fwupd:Version})
Recommends: secureboot-db
diff --git a/download-fwupd b/download-fwupd
index d0ff576..f80c70b 100755
--- a/download-fwupd
+++ b/download-fwupd
@@ -16,7 +16,14 @@ ARCH_TO_EFI_NAME = {
'arm64': 'aa64',
'armhf': 'arm',
}
+ARCH_TO_URL = {
+ 'amd64': 'http://archive.ubuntu.com/ubuntu/pool/main/f/fwupd/fwupd_1.5.8-0ubuntu1_amd64.deb',
+ 'i386': 'http://archive.ubuntu.com/ubuntu/pool/main/f/fwupd/fwupd_1.5.8-0ubuntu1_i386.deb',
+ 'arm64': 'http://ports.ubuntu.com/pool/main/f/fwupd/fwupd_1.5.8-0ubuntu1_arm64.deb',
+ 'armhf': 'http://ports.ubuntu.com/pool/main/f/fwupd/fwupd_1.5.8-0ubuntu1_armhf.deb',
+}
arch = apt_pkg.config['Apt::Architecture']
+uri = ARCH_TO_URL[arch]
efi_name = ARCH_TO_EFI_NAME[arch]
cache = apt.Cache()
fwupd_efi = cache["fwupd"].candidate
More information about the Neon-commits
mailing list